Gender and International Criminal Law is written by Indira Rosenthal and published by Oxford University Press. It's available with International Standard Book Number or ISBN identification 0198871589 (ISBN 10) and 9780198871583 (ISBN 13).
This book analyses narrow definitions of gender in international criminal law. Jurisprudence blind spots are examined, such as sexual violence against men, and the gendered dimensions of forced marriage and reproductive crimes. It promotes a more nuanced notion of gender to improve accountability for war crimes, genocide and aggression.
